    U.S. Air Force Tech. Sgt. Adam McDonough, left, 60th Maintenance Squadron electrical and environmental systems section chief, Tech. Sgt. Kelly Manibusan, center, 60th Healthcare Operations Squadron executive officer and medical technician, and Tech. Sgt. Paola Fay, 60th Surgical Operations Squadron noncommissioned officer in charge of echocardiography and certified respiratory therapist for the heart, lung and vascular center, stand for a picture July 15, 2021, at Travis Air Force Base, California. The three technical sergeants from Travis AFB pulled over to assist and help sustain life for the victims until first responders arrived. (U.S. Air Force photo by Nicholas Pilch)
